When Is Legalization of a Passport or Driver’s License Copy Needed?

Legalizing a notarized copy of your passport or driver’s license is often required for:

  • Power of attorney or legal representation abroad

  • Business incorporation or trademark filings

  • Visa or residency applications

  • Bank account access or asset transfers

  • Official transactions or personal declarations

🔒 Arab authorities typically do not accept simple photocopies unless they have been notarized and legalized properly.

What We Legalize

We can help you legalize:

  • 🛂 A notarized copy of your U.S. passport

  • 🚗 A notarized copy of your U.S. driver’s license

These copies must be:

  1. Notarized by a licensed U.S. notary public

  2. Certified by the Secretary of State where the notary is licensed

  3. Authenticated by the U.S. Department of State

  4. Legalized by the embassy of the destination Arab country
